According to the compressor structure and lubrication method, they are divided into three major categories, with significant differences in application scenarios and characteristics:

  1. Rotary Screw Air Compressor Oil

Application: Rotary screw air compressors (mainly oil-injected type, mainstream in the market)

Core characteristics: Strong anti-wear performance, excellent oxidation stability, good foam inhibition. Can form a stable oil film under the high-pressure environment of screw meshing, and is easy to separate after mixing with compressed air, reducing the formation of carbon deposits and sludge.

Subcategories:

  • Mineral type (medium-low load, short service interval)
  • Semi-synthetic type (medium load, general working conditions)
  • Fully synthetic type (high load, high temperature, long service interval)
  1. Piston Air Compressor Oil

Application: Piston / reciprocating air compressors

Core characteristics: Focus on extreme pressure anti-wear and viscosity-temperature performance. Adapts to the reciprocating friction and intermittent high-pressure impact of pistons, cylinders and piston rings. Must withstand local high temperatures inside the cylinder to prevent cylinder scuffing and bearing seizure.

Common grades: Viscosity grades such as ISO 100, 150, suitable for different discharge pressures and rotating speeds.

  1. Vane Air Compressor Oil

Application: Vane-type air compressors

Core characteristics: Low foaming, high cleanliness. Adapts to the sliding friction between vanes and the pump body, preventing vane sticking. Also requires good sealing performance to reduce compressed air leakage.
